Description Ludek Smid 2007-02-23 11:56:13 UTC
Description of problem:

List of available flags is becoming longer over time and once we will add flags
for z-streams (rhel-5.0.z, rhel-4.5.z, ...) it will clutter the interface and
can confure users. It would help to hide mutually exclusive flags.

The proposed solution:

If one of rhel-x.y, rhel-x.y.z, or rhn-rhelx.y flags are set to "+", "-", or "?"
hide other rhel-* or rhn-rhel* flags (if not set). These flags are mutually
exclusive.

When no of the mentioned flags are set, display all of them (current behavior).

This operation cound be (probably) performed just on client side using JavaScript.
